Tuesday's ETF with Unusual Volume: CATH

The Global X S&P 500 Catholic Values ETF is seeing unusually high volume in afternoon trading Tuesday, with over 1.0 million shares traded versus three month average volume of about 27,000. Shares of CATH were off about 0.7% on the day.

Components of that ETF with the highest volume on Tuesday were Nvidia, trading down about 4.8% with over 255.7 million shares changing hands so far this session, and Palantir Technologies, down about 6.5% on volume of over 63.1 million shares. Enphase Energy is the component faring the best Tuesday, up by about 6.6% on the day.
